It's the London Marathon 2019. It's that time of the year again when the 26.2-mile race starts on the south of the Thames at Blackheath, passing through Greenwich and crossing Tower Bridge before finishing on The Mall, near Buckingham Palace. The London Marathon race has been scheduled for the morning of Sunday April 28.
